Fireside Scenes V3 is a book published in 1825 and written by an anonymous author. The book is a collection of short stories and essays that are meant to be enjoyed by readers while sitting by a warm fireside. The stories cover a variety of topics, including love, family, and adventure. The author's writing style is descriptive and engaging, drawing readers into each story and creating a vivid picture of the characters and settings. The book is the third volume in a series and is a continuation of the author's previous works.
